The info label on top op the suspension strut under your bonnet has the colour code for the paint. Put this code into ebay and you'll get a little 12ml paint pot with brush and polishing cloth for about £6.

Halfords will mix an aerosol for you based on you colour code. Though the service is not avaliable on all stores, they will post it to you if not. I asked a couple of weeks ago coz my Ibis White care has a few chips.
